A Closer Look at the Foster City Electric Boat Experience

Setting the Scene: Why Foster City?

Tucked into the northern part of Silicon Valley, Foster City offers a surprisingly tranquil oasis amid California’s bustling tech hubs. The lagoon, a man-made waterway surrounded by residential neighborhoods and well-kept gardens, provides a calm environment that’s perfect for a leisurely boat ride. Unlike the often crowded boat rental spots in other parts of the Bay Area, Foster City’s lagoon feels more intimate and less commercial.

The Meeting Point and Check-In

The adventure begins at Edgewater Marine LLC, located at 1001 Bounty Drive. The check-in process is straightforward—just arrive with your reservation, and you’ll be greeted with a safety briefing and instructions on operating the vintage electric boats. The staff, including knowledgeable guides like Michael, ensure everyone understands the controls and safety precautions. They’ll also hand you maps to help navigate the route, which predominantly explores the residential side of the lagoon.

The Vintage Electric Boats: Restored and Ready

What makes these boats special? They aren’t just painted to look retro—they are lovingly restored models from the 50s and 60s that have been outfitted with modern electric motors. This blend of nostalgia and eco-consciousness creates a relaxing atmosphere, free from engine noise and exhaust fumes. You’ll love the way the gentle hum of the electric motor complements the peaceful surroundings.

According to reviews, operating the boats is simple enough for most adults, and the instructions provided make a beginner feel comfortable. However, the driver must be 21 or over, so younger friends or family members can enjoy the ride as passengers.

The Route: Scenic and Serene

The main route explores the Foster City Lagoon, passing through residential neighborhoods with beautiful homes and manicured gardens that line the waterway. The route also takes you into the main lake at Ryan Park, a favorite spot for locals and visitors alike. The entire cruise is designed to showcase stunning views of nature and architecture, which makes it ideal for photography or simply relaxing and enjoying the scenery.

While the route is primarily residential, it offers enough variety to keep the experience engaging. You’ll pass by well-kept gardens, possibly catching glimpses of local wildlife, and enjoy the peaceful water that feels worlds away from Silicon Valley’s hustle.
